Module Values_0.DisconnectReasonValueSource

Sourcetype nonrec t =
  1. | AUTH_ERROR
  2. | CLIENT_INITIATED_DISCONNECT
  3. | CLIENT_ERROR
  4. | CONNECTION_LOST
  5. | DUPLICATE_CLIENTID
  6. | FORBIDDEN_ACCESS
  7. | MQTT_KEEP_ALIVE_TIMEOUT
  8. | SERVER_ERROR
  9. | SERVER_INITIATED_DISCONNECT
  10. | THROTTLED
  11. | WEBSOCKET_TTL_EXPIRATION
  12. | CUSTOMAUTH_TTL_EXPIRATION
  13. | UNKNOWN
  14. | NONE
  15. | Non_static_id of string
Sourceval make : 'a -> 'a
Sourceval to_string : t -> string
Sourceval of_string : string -> t
Sourceval to_value : t -> [> `Enum of string ]
Sourceval to_query : t -> Awso.Client.Query.t
Sourceval to_header : t -> string
Sourceval of_xml : ('a Xmlm.frag as 'a) Xmlm.frag -> t
Sourceval of_json : Yojson.Safe.t -> t
Sourceval to_json : t -> Yojson.Safe.t